ANOTHER USHL PLAYER COMES TO CORPUS CHRISTI

Feb 7, 2012

CORPUS CHRISTI, TX – Corpus Christi is still making moves as the regular season nears an end adding USHL player Jonathan Grebosky, continuing to bolster their lineup while sitting in the fourth and final playoff spot in the South Division standings.

Grebosky, 20 years of age, played this season with the Lincoln Stars in the USHL scoring two goals and one assist in 14 games. 

The move comes after the IceRays sent Justin Lutsch to Alaska in a three-way trade with New Mexico.  In return, Corpus Christi received Connor Kingsbury. 

Still one roster spot remains to be filled on the roster.
